## Runbook: Wavescope preview service

The Wavescope service renders audio waveform previews for uploads to the Chordello platform. Decoding happens in an isolated worker pool with no outbound network access; inputs over the size cap are rejected before decode. If previews stall, check the worker queue depth first, then restart the render pool — do not bypass the isolation flags, as they are the primary control against malformed-file exploits. Before making any change, confirm the node matches the approved settings, which are the following.

deployment values, kawip-kafog:
belath:
  pin: 3709
  tenant: ulaox
  seal: seal_25075386
  metrics_host: metrics.belath.halixhq.test
  standby_team: gormir
  escalation: wenys-fenwyn
  nonce: 26e5f7

Heads up: if the Lintrock baseline file in the Quarrow repo drifts from main, CI fails with a "stale baseline" error even when the code is fine. Quick fix is to regenerate the baseline on a clean checkout and re-push. If a customer build is blocked, confirm the failing run matches the token below before escalating.

build token for yadug-yagag: htk21_c863c33eb8b82c0c9c152

Relevance tuning for the Corvette-free, fully invented Wrenfield catalog search. Scoring is BM25 plus three boosts: recency, in-stock, and category match. New folks: do not hand-edit weights in prod; changes go through the Saltmarsh offline eval harness and need a two-point NDCG lift to ship. Field weights favor title over description by design — reversing that tanked precision last quarter. The current shipped weights and boost caps are as follows.

limits module of tajop-hahig:
RATE_LIMITS = {
    "quenath": 10,
    "oliix": 1,
    "zorath": 2,
    "ralath": 2,
}